Top Universities for Artificial Intelligence and Technology in 2025
1.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T), USA
- Location: Cambridge, Massachusetts
- Highlights:
- Renowned for its AI Lab, CSAIL (Computer Science and Artificial Intelligence Laboratory), which has made groundbreaking advancements in robotics, NLP, and deep learning.
- Offers specialized AI courses such as “Deep Learning for Self-Driving Cars” and “Artificial Intelligence in Medicine.”
- Collaborates with tech giants like Google and Microsoft on AI research.
2. Stanford University, USA
- Location: Stanford, California
- Highlights:
- The Stanford Artificial Intelligence Laboratory (SAIL) is a hub for innovative research in AI ethics, autonomous systems, and computer vision.
- Offers a well-rounded curriculum integrating AI with entrepreneurship.
- Partnerships with Silicon Valley startups ensure students gain real-world experience.
3. Carnegie Mellon University (CMU), USA
- Location: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ania
- Highlights:
- CMU’s School of Computer Science is a pioneer in AI research, with a focus on robotics and natural language processing.
- Hosts the world’s first Machine Learning Department.
- Alumni include industry leaders at companies like Amazon and Facebook.
4. University of Oxford, UK
- Location: Oxford, England
- Highlights:
- The Oxford Robotics Institute and the Institute for Ethics in AI lead research in autonomous systems and ethical AI deployment.
- Offers multidisciplinary AI programs combining computer science, ethics, and business studies.
- Home to some of the world’s most respected AI researchers.
5. ETH Zurich, Switzerland
- Location: Zurich, Switzerland
- Highlights:
- Focuses on integrating AI with engineering and robotics through its Computer Vision Lab and AI Center.
- Research-driven programs that emphasize sustainable and ethical AI solutions.
- Strong collaboration with European industries and governments.
6. University of Toronto, Canada
- Location: Toronto, Ontario
- Highlights:
- Known for its Vector Institute for AI, which has played a key role in advancing deep learning technologies.
- Faculty include Geoffrey Hinton, a pioneer in neural networks.
- Partnerships with Canadian tech companies create job opportunities for graduates.
7. National University of Singapore (NUS), Singapore
- Location: Singapore
- Highlights:
- A leader in AI research in Asia, offering programs tailored to regional and global tech needs.
- The NUS AI Research Institute collaborates with multinational corporations on projects like smart cities and healthcare AI.
- Emphasis on practical training through industry internships.
8. Tsinghua University, China
- Location: Beijing, China
- Highlights:
- Dubbed the “MIT of China,” it is at the forefront of AI development in Asia.
- Houses the Tsinghua Institute for AI Industry Research, focusing on AI applications in manufacturing and healthcare.
- Supported by China’s tech ecosystem, including collaborations with Tencent and Alibaba.
9. University of California, Berkeley (UC Berkeley), USA
- Location: Berkeley, California
- Highlights:
- The Berkeley Artificial Intelligence Research (BAIR) Lab specializes in computer vision, robotics, and deep reinforcement learning.
- Offers flexible AI courses with a focus on hands-on projects.
- Strong ties to Silicon Valley for career opportunities.
10. Imperial College London, UK
- Location: London, England
- Highlights:
- The Data Science Institute focuses on AI applications in healthcare, finance, and public policy.
- Offers dual-degree programs combining AI with business management.
- Access to advanced computing labs for research.
Key Factors to Consider When Choosing an AI University
- Curriculum: Does the program offer specialized AI courses aligned with your interests?
- Research Opportunities: Look for universities with dedicated AI labs and strong funding.
- Industry Partnerships: Universities with connections to tech companies often provide better career prospects.
- Global Rankings and Reputation: Institutions recognized for AI excellence often provide better resources and faculty.
